The Asia Pacific Power Distribution Component Market is witnessing robust growth as countries across the region continue investing in power infrastructure modernization, renewable energy integration, and smart grid technologies. Rapid urbanization, industrial expansion, and increasing electricity consumption are encouraging governments and utilities to upgrade aging distribution networks with advanced components that improve efficiency, reliability, and safety.
Power distribution components play a vital role in ensuring stable electricity transmission from substations to end users. These components include transformers, switchgear, circuit breakers, relays, insulators, busbars, connectors, and distribution panels. As economies in Asia Pacific continue to industrialize and digitize, demand for efficient and intelligent power distribution systems is rising steadily across residential, commercial, and industrial sectors.

Growing Investments in Renewable Energy Integration
The transition toward renewable energy sources is another major factor driving the Asia Pacific Power Distribution Component Market. Countries across the region are aggressively expanding solar, wind, hydro, and energy storage projects to reduce carbon emissions and strengthen energy security.
Renewable energy integration requires modernized power distribution infrastructure capable of handling variable power generation and bidirectional energy flow. Advanced transformers, digital switchgear, smart relays, and automated distribution management systems are becoming essential for maintaining grid stability.
As distributed energy resources such as rooftop solar systems and battery storage become more common, utilities are upgrading distribution networks with intelligent components that support real-time monitoring and efficient load balancing.

Technological Advancements Reshape the Market
Continuous technological innovation is transforming the power distribution component industry in Asia Pacific. Manufacturers are increasingly developing compact, lightweight, and high-performance components that improve operational flexibility and reduce installation space requirements.
Digitalization and the integration of Internet of Things (IoT) technologies are enabling real-time monitoring, predictive maintenance, and remote asset management. Smart sensors embedded in transformers and switchgear systems help utilities detect faults early and prevent costly power disruptions.
Artificial intelligence and advanced analytics are also being integrated into power management systems to optimize electricity distribution and improve decision-making processes. These innovations are expected to create new growth opportunities for market participants over the coming years.

Regional Outlook
China continues to dominate the Asia Pacific Power Distribution Component Market due to extensive investments in renewable energy projects, ultra-high-voltage transmission systems, and smart grid infrastructure. The country’s rapid industrialization and urban expansion are further driving electricity demand.
India is emerging as a significant market supported by rural electrification initiatives, infrastructure development projects, and government programs focused on strengthening power distribution networks. Investments in smart metering and renewable energy integration are also contributing to market expansion.
Japan and South Korea are focusing on advanced grid modernization technologies, energy-efficient infrastructure, and automation solutions. Meanwhile, Southeast Asian countries are witnessing increasing demand for power distribution components due to industrial growth and expanding urban populations.
